POSITION SUMMARY

The responsibilities of this position are to plan and track the manufacturing of components and kit assemblies based on information from the ERP/MRP system, to successfully meet our customer requirements.

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S

· Manage product lines with special requirements of varying complexity for OEM customers and distributors (i.e., lead-times, lot number, expiration dates).

· Employees expected to make decisions with oversight from management.

· Determine the start date, due date, and quantity of each item to be manufactured based on Master Production Schedule. Using planning principles, effectively manage customer requirements and inventory value, without increasing scrap.

· May be required to collaborate with other departments and manager to troubleshoot and complete projects.

· Monitor and manage production orders using Bio-Techne software.

· Ability to troubleshoot issues of limited/moderate complexity independently and escalating high-complexity issues to supervisor and team.

· Identify opportunities for process improvement.

· Maintain a forecast and safety stock levels using historical sales data.

· Manage open production orders, past due production orders, past due planned orders.

· Communicate expectations with relevant manufacturing, quality, and customer care teams.

· Monitor and achieve Key Performance Indicators (KPI), including daily review of customer backorders

· Identify expired items, salvage useable components, and re-work when possible.

· Assist in launch of new kits.
